Richard Smith Obituary

Richard C. Smith of Pottstown, Pa, passed away on June 13, 2025, at the age of 88. Born January 14, 1937, to the late Warren Royer and Margaret Schultz (nee Wisler), Richard was the beloved husband of the late Shirley Ann (nee Miller) Smith; loving dad of Robin Hynes (Brian), Richard L. Smith (Kathy), Kim Kunz (John), and Joyce Funk (John). Richard was also a father to his niece Linda Owad (David) and his nephew Mark Smith. Richard was a cherished Pop Pop of Leann (Andy), Grant (Cara), Amanda (Jeff), Jesse, Kelsey (Carson), Jonathan (Alichia), Benjamin, Stephanie (Aaron). Very proud Poppoppop of Colbie, Mason, Emery, Bennett, Kendall, Carsyn, Oliver, Kieran, Conor, Skylar; dear brother of Margie Moore, loved by many nieces, nephews, and cousins. In addition to his parents and wonderful wife, Richard was preceded in death by his siblings, Warren Smith, Mary Johnson, Ruth Grisdale, Shirley Miscioscia, Durrell Smith, Kenneth Smith and a granddaughter Nicole Hynes. Richard (aka Dick, Pop, Smitty, Elvie) was a hard-working family man who was proud of his 40+ years at Penco Products in Oaks, Pa, and his electrical business. He built upon skills he learned from Rich Casselberry when he was a teenager. His incredible work ethic provided his family with a prosperous life and a beautiful home in Graterford, Pa. Even after retiring from Penco, he continued working as an electrical contractor and was able to enjoy retirement by taking his wife, Shirley, on amazing vacations and cruises from Alaska to Egypt. He hosted huge 4th of July parties remembered by many for the grand presentation of all the best food, drink, and family joy. Richard's kindness and generosity was experienced by everyone he met, in his work, in his family, by his beloved lifelong friends. He was loved by all who knew him. Rest in peace Pop.
